我们可以使用php将图像添加到outlook邮件中吗?

我们可以使用php将图像添加到outlook邮件中吗?,php,Php,我有一个创建任务页面。所以,一旦任务被创建,如果用户管理员点击邮件按钮。Outlook将打开并添加我键入的主题和正文 但我的疑问是,我可以添加一个图像,也可以使用代码本身更改消息中的字体颜色。我是这方面的新手这就是为什么愚蠢的怀疑 <a href="mailto:xxxx@xxxx.com?subject=Any Subject&body= Any Topics">Mail</a>> > Outlook只是一个电子邮件应用程序,它显示电子邮件的外观 没有与

我有一个创建任务页面。所以,一旦任务被创建,如果用户管理员点击邮件按钮。Outlook将打开并添加我键入的主题和正文

但我的疑问是,我可以添加一个图像,也可以使用代码本身更改消息中的字体颜色。我是这方面的新手这就是为什么愚蠢的怀疑

<a href="mailto:xxxx@xxxx.com?subject=Any Subject&body= Any Topics">Mail</a>>
>

Outlook只是一个电子邮件应用程序,它显示电子邮件的外观

没有与Outlook兼容的电子邮件。 您应该提供发送HTML电子邮件的图像的直接链接。下面是使用本机
mail()
函数执行此操作的简单示例

<?php
$subject = 'Email with image';
$message = '
    <html>
    <head>
      <title>Email with image</title>
    </head>
    <body>
      <p><img src="http://mydomain.com/direct/link/toimage.jpg" /></p>
    </body>
    </html>';

$headers  = 'MIME-Version: 1.0' . "\r\n";
$headers .= 'Content-type: text/html; charset=iso-8859-1' . "\r\n";

// Additional headers
//..................

mail($to, $subject, $message, $headers);

首先,每个电子邮件客户端应用程序的工作方式都不同。
其次,您不能更改主题字体。

至于在电子邮件上添加图像,您必须将标题附加到正在发送的邮件上,表明它包含html数据。然后,您必须将图像本身添加为附加文件或在邮件正文上添加html img标记。我更愿意使用php
mail()
函数,但您有一些规范可以使用
mailto
,这相当淫秽。

您将无法通过
mailto:
链接添加图像。如何改变主题的字体颜色?考虑使用SwitftMail之类的东西,它会使HTML电子邮件组合变得更容易。你能给我举个例子,如何使用邮件功能,比如当用户点击按钮邮件打开Outlook和发送邮件时,比如Mail函数。如果你想使用Outlook,您必须使用
mailto
。使用PHP的
mail()
函数需要用户通过PHP应用程序发送邮件。